I came across Broken Heart Syndrome watching a French TV series, Balthazar, (about a dashing Sherlockian coroner ). I remembered almost instantly a letter my mother wrote after the death of my brother Luke from AIDS in 1991, in which she described the sensation of her heart actually breaking, and I immediately understood that her pain was not just figurative, but physiologically literal.
